 6A05 THRU 6A10
6.0 AMPS. SILICON RECTIFIERS
Voltage Range 200 to 1000 Volts Current 6.0 Amperes
DO-201AD
Features
*Low forward voltage drop *High current capability *High reliability *High surge current capability 1.0(25.4) MIN.
Mechanical Data
*Cases:Molded plastic *Epoxy:UL 94V-O rate flame retardant *Lead:Axial leads,solderable per MIL-STD-202,
.220(5.6) .197(5.0) DIA.
.375(9.5) .335(8.5)
Method 208 guaranteed
*Polarity:Color band denotes cathode end *High temperature soldering guaranteed:
2500C/10 seconds/.375",(9.5mm) lead lengths at 5 lbs.,(2.3kg) tension *Weight:1.65 grams
1.0(25.4) MIN. .052(1.3) .048(1.2) DIA. Dimensions in inches and (millimeters)
MAXIMUM RATINGS AND ELECTRICAL CHARACTERISTICS
Rating at 25 C ambient temperature unless otherwise specified. Single phase, half wave, 60Hz, resistive or inductive load. For capacitive load, derate current by 20%
